TEST SYSTEM FOR DNA ANALYSIS BY GMO REAL-TIME PCR


Purpose of the development: The complex test system is designed for the analysis of GMOs, which allows to carry out all stages of the analysis of DNA extraction to quantify GMOs.

Advantages over analogues: All test system based on the use of the principle of real-time PCR - the most reliable method of testing of GMOs, which allows you to both qualitative and quantitative analysis, 15 The method is very sensitive, high-performance and avoids the contamination of PCR products, 15 The kits for the qualitative detection of GMO (GMO SCREENING series) and to detect the DNA of plants and indetifikatsii (series PLANT IDENTIFICATION) included an internal positive control - a specially constructed reaction that is used to exclude false-negative results. Real-time PCR kits based device ANC-32 for the analysis of GMOs successfully work in the laboratories of Ukraine and dozens of laboratories Russia

The development stage readiness: Introduced in production

Description of the development:
()
Reagent Set "Sorb-GMO" is specifically designed for DNA extraction from plant materials, food and feed. The kit combines lysis using ionic detergent CTAB, ensuring maximum yield of DNA from plant components and cleaning on a sorbent, allowing to obtain the DNA solution as clean as possible. Test system series "GMO screening" allow for a full qualitative analysis of the sample for the presence of GMOs. In test systems of this series at the same time identified: plant genes to confirm the presence of plant components in the sample and the suitability of DNA for PCR analysis (especially useful for highly refined foods and foods exposed to strong heat or chemical treatment in order to avoid false-negative results) are specific to GMOs regulatory sequences (promoter and 35S terminator NOS) or genes. Test sitemy series "Plant Identification" are designed to detect and proxy authentication plant DNA. The series includes a universal test system for the detection of plant DNA and test systems for specific detection of soy, corn, potato, rice, tomatoes, beets, etc. The test system series "GMO identification" can solve the most important and difficult task of identifying line GMO vegetable. Of the 107 lines of GMOs produced in the world on an industrial scale, only 17 have successfully passed the safety assessment procedure for human health and are allowed to use, for example, in the Russian Federation. Test system series "of GMOs" are intended for the quantitative determination of the two types of GMOs: the total by 35S promoter and the specific GMO on a particular line.  Test systems come to form the finished tube with a reactive mixture, which only requires to make a DNA sample. This form of production reduces the likelihood of human error and the risk of contamination of reagents in the preparation of the mixture increases the reproducibility of results, and reduces the complexity of the analysis. Test system for the analysis of GMOs contain all the necessary positive and negative control samples, the quantitative test systems contain GMO standard calibration samples.
